How to water Tiger Pilan

1. The need for water

First of all, we should look at its place of origin to better understand its habits and characteristics. It is native to Africa, which is near the tropics, so we can infer that it has a relatively large demand for water and it likes to grow in a relatively humid environment.

2. Principles to be followed

When watering, we must follow some general principles. First, the amount of watering needs to be appropriate. It is better to let the soil be a little dry than to water it too much. Second, adjust the amount and frequency of watering according to weather conditions. As the temperature drops, reduce watering accordingly.

3. Specific methods

(1) First, in spring and summer, because the growth rate is relatively fast, in order to meet the vigorous needs of the plants, we need to water more and more frequently. Especially in the hot summer season, make sure the soil in the pot is slightly moist.

(2) In late autumn and even winter, the amount and frequency of watering should be gradually reduced. In the cold winter, you don’t need to water the plant anymore.

4. Notes

(1) We say that this plant likes moisture, but the more moist it is, the better. It should be at an appropriate level.

(2) In order to avoid excessive watering causing the soil in the pot to be too wet, we can choose soil with good drainage properties so that excess water can be drained out in time.

(3) In very hot summer, we can sprinkle some water on the leaves or in the air from time to time to replenish the part that evaporates.
